ATTACHMENT 1 SURRY POWER STATION, UNIT 2 DOCKRT NO:

50-281 REPORT NO:

80-007/03L-0 EVENT DATE: 06-06-80 TITLE OF REPORT:

SMOKE DETECTORS INOPERABLE

1.

Event Description

With Unit 2 at cold shutdown, all the Unit 2 smoke detectors were discovered to be deenergized.

This is contrary to T.S.3.21.A.l and is reportable per T.S. 6.6.2.b(2).

2.

Probable Consequences:

Upon discovery of the deenergized breakers the affected areas were immediately walked down and every hour thereafter until power was restored to the detectors.

There were no fire hazzards found, therefore the health and safety of the general pub lie were not affected.

3.

Cause

When the smoke detectors were found deengergized their supply of power was traced to distribution panel 2 MR-1 which was also found deenergized.

This panel is fed from the 2Cl-2 480V supply breaker on the 2Cl distribution switch board.

This breaker was found open.

Although it is possible for someone to have accidentally opened this breaker, it is unknown how it was opened.

The breaker was reclosed and no further problems have been encountered.

4.

Immediate Corrective Action

The immediate corrective action was to walk down the affected areas.

5.

Subsequent Corrective Action:

The subsequent corrective action was to investigate the source ot electrical power to the smoke detectors to find the cause of the loss of power and correct it.

6.

Future Corrective Action:

Because the breaker has not experienced any additional problems, no future corrective action is deemed necessary at this time.

7.

Generic Implications:

None.
